Sheffield's Pressure Technologies fears "tough" conditions
Sheffielf engineering manufacturer Pressure Technologies has said that despite predictions of a strong outlook, the group has experienced “tough” conditions more recently which may affect their results this year.
The group said it began the current financial year with a strong order book. However, the group’s divisions have experienced a tougher business environment due to the “significant and sustained” weakness in the global oil price which has led oil companies to materially reduce capital spending on new projects.
The widely reported marked deterioration in confidence in the sector, has reportedly prompted major customers to indicate a weakening in demand and requests to reduce prices.
The board said it has “every confidence” that as market conditions improve, the group is well placed to for a strong year however, but urged financial caution in the meantime.
